![]() Black Square features note auto-correction which corrects the notes player misses. ![]() 8B Mode has been re-introduced into the series and has been renamed 6BFX Mode for this release. In Black Square, 2B Mode, which was featured in Clazziquai Edition, has been removed. It has the same user interface as Clazziquai Edition, but with a different "Bling Style" theme. The game was released in Japan on March 22, 2012, it removes the autocorrect feature and Japanese is the only language option available, yet most of the game retains English titles for songs, artwork and so on.ĭJMax Black Square features largely the same features as Clazziquai Edition, but with increased difficulty and an almost completely different song list. ![]() The original aim was to launch the game in November, however due to numerous bugs or piracy issues with DJMax Portable Clazziquai Edition, the release of DJMax Portable Black Square was postponed. The game includes various enhancements and new features built on from DJMax Portable 2 and DJMax Portable Clazziquai Edition. This is the fourth major game of the DJMax series released for the PSP. DJMax Portable Black Square ( Korean: 디제이맥스 포터블 블랙 스퀘어, dijeimaegseu poteobeul beullaeg seukweeo abbr.: DMP:BS) is a music game for the PlayStation Portable developed by South Korean developer Pentavision released on December 24, 2008.
